Delight Quote by Rumi
“The sweetness and delights of the resting-place are in proportion to the pain endured on the Journey. Only when you suffer the pangs and tribulations of exile will you truly enjoy your homecoming.”
About This Quote
Source Poem: The Masnavi, 13th century
Enduring hardship heightens appreciation of peace and homecoming; suffering gives meaning to comfort.
In simple terms: Pain makes peace sweeter.
